What are the primary components of a grinding dust collection system?

At the heart of any effective grinding dust collection system lies a set of crucial components working in harmony to capture, filter, and dispose of airborne particles. Understanding these elements is essential for anyone looking to implement or improve their dust collection processes.

The primary components typically include a hood or capture device, ductwork, a filtration unit, and an air-moving device such as a fan or blower. Each of these plays a vital role in the overall efficiency of the system.

"A well-designed grinding dust collection system can capture up to 99% of airborne particles, significantly improving air quality and workplace safety."

The hood or capture device is the first point of contact with dust particles, designed to efficiently collect dust at its source. Ductwork transports the dust-laden air to the filtration unit, where particles are separated from the airstream. Finally, the cleaned air is either recirculated back into the facility or exhausted outside, depending on the system design and local regulations.

How does dust collection impact worker health and safety?

The implementation of effective grinding dust collection systems has a profound impact on worker health and safety. Exposure to airborne particulates, especially those generated during grinding operations, can lead to a range of respiratory issues and other health problems if not properly managed.

Dust collection systems play a crucial role in mitigating these risks by significantly reducing the concentration of harmful particles in the air. This not only protects workers from immediate health hazards but also helps prevent long-term occupational diseases associated with prolonged exposure to industrial dust.

Beyond respiratory protection, effective dust collection also contributes to overall workplace safety by improving visibility, reducing the risk of fire or explosions from combustible dust, and preventing slips and falls caused by dust accumulation on surfaces.

How do dust collection systems enhance production efficiency?

While the primary focus of grinding dust collection systems is often on health and environmental benefits, their impact on production efficiency should not be underestimated. Effective dust management can significantly enhance operational productivity and equipment longevity.

In grinding operations, dust accumulation can lead to increased wear and tear on machinery, resulting in more frequent maintenance and potential downtime. By efficiently capturing dust at the source, collection systems help keep equipment clean and functioning optimally.

Furthermore, cleaner work environments contribute to improved product quality. In industries where precision is crucial, such as electronics manufacturing or aerospace, minimizing airborne particles is essential for maintaining high standards and reducing defect rates.

How do regulatory standards impact dust collection practices?

Regulatory standards play a crucial role in shaping dust collection practices across industries. These standards, set by organizations such as OSHA in the United States and similar bodies worldwide, establish the minimum requirements for workplace air quality and dust control.

Compliance with these regulations is not just a legal obligation but also a fundamental aspect of responsible industrial operation. As standards become more stringent, industries are compelled to adopt more effective dust collection solutions.

These regulations often specify permissible exposure limits (PELs) for various types of dust, dictating the maximum concentration of airborne particles allowed in the workplace. They also outline requirements for system design, maintenance, and testing procedures.

What factors should be considered when selecting a dust collection system?

Selecting the right grinding dust collection system is a critical decision that can significantly impact workplace safety, operational efficiency, and environmental compliance. Several key factors must be carefully considered to ensure the chosen system meets the specific needs of the industrial operation.

First and foremost, the nature of the dust being collected plays a crucial role. Different materials produce dust with varying particle sizes, densities, and chemical properties, each requiring specific filtration approaches.

Other important considerations include the volume of air to be processed, the layout of the facility, and the specific requirements of the grinding operations. Energy efficiency, maintenance needs, and scalability for future expansion should also be taken into account.
